Kitchens are high-traffic rooms that have a lot of different purposes, from cooking and food storage to dining and calculating bills, so it’s no wonder that the counters get messy quickly and the cupboards tend always to be overflowing with this, that and the other.

The fact is that messy, unstreamlined spaces cause stress and anxiety. So if you want a kitchen that is nice to spend time in, you need to focus on creating a space runs like clockwork and is perfectly streamlined. The added bonus of having a streamlined kitchen is the fact that it also makes cooking much quicker and easier.

Wondering how you can do that? Read on for a guide to the five steps that you can take to create a more streamlined kitchen.

1. Unclutter Your Countertops

There is nothing that will slow down your cooking like having to clean and organise your countertops every time that you want to cook. That’s why taking the time to unclutter your countertops can be so worthwhile, as that way you will have a space that’s neater and easier to keep in order.

2. Organise The Space Strategically

The next step that you can take to create a more streamlined kitchen space is to organise the space strategically. What does this mean? It means putting things that get used together, close by. So, for example, the breadboard, bread bin, and toaster should all be situated close to each other, to make using them quicker and easier. The same goes for the kettle, cups, and tea and coffee.

3. Ensure everything has a place

One thing that all messy kitchens have in common is the fact that not everything has a place. If you want to ensure that your kitchen is an organised and streamlined space, you need to make sure that everything has a set place, where it ‘lives’.

4. Invest In Smart Technology

An easy way to streamline your kitchen and make it a more useable space is to invest in smart technology. There are plenty of incredible pieces of technology, such as smart kettles, for instance, that you can manage from a smartphone app. It’s these kinds of pieces of technology that can make your kitchen easier to work in, as you have the technology to speed up the various tasks, such as making a cup of tea.

5. Upgrade Your Taps

Do you hate having to wait for hot water to come through your taps? Do you feel like all the waiting around or having to boil the kettle for cooking vegetables and pasta is a waste of time? Well then, why not upgrade your taps and invest in instant hot water taps? That way you don’t need to worry about waiting for the water to heat up, as you will have it instantly, as soon as you turn the taps on – and think of how much time you’ll save over the course of a week.
